Hydration is a key pillar of health, yet many find the plain taste of water uninviting day after day. Health experts consistently emphasize the importance of staying hydrated for various bodily functions and overall well-being. Stefani Sassos, M.S., R.D.N., from the Good Housekeeping Institute Nutrition Lab, highlights that water is essential for every cell in the body, supporting everything from metabolic rate optimization to mood and sleep quality enhancement. But what about those times when water just doesn’t cut it for your palate?
A Zesty Alternative to Plain Water
One of the simplest ways to enhance water's appeal without compromising health benefits is through flavored and sparkling waters. Unlike sugary sodas, sparkling water provides a fun twist on hydration without the added calories or chemicals. Mascha Davis, M.P.H., R.D.N., suggests opting for varieties that are low in sugar or sugar-free and possibly fortified with prebiotics, which nurture beneficial gut bacteria. This not only makes drinking water more enjoyable but also supports digestive health. By adding slices of fruits or herbs, you can create a refreshing, flavorful beverage that keeps you hydrated and satisfies your taste buds.
Coffee and Tea
Moving beyond water, coffee and tea present themselves as beneficial beverages when consumed in moderation and without excessive additives. Research indicates that coffee and tea are rich in antioxidants, which protect against various diseases, including type 2 diabetes and some cancers. However, the health benefits can be offset by too much sugar or cream. Therefore, enjoying these drinks with minimal additives — like a splash of plant-based milk or simply black — maximizes their health benefits. Nicole Rodriguez, R.D.N., also praises the benefits of tea, particularly green and herbal varieties, for their heart-health benefits and calming effects.
Kombucha and Smoothies
Kombucha, a fermented drink rich in probiotics, is excellent for gut health and is an excellent alternative to alcoholic beverages for those looking to reduce alcohol consumption while still enjoying a flavorful drink. When choosing kombucha, opt for brands that use natural fermentation processes and minimal added sugars. On the other hand, smoothies are a fantastic way to combine hydration with substantial nutritional intake. By blending fruits, vegetables, and sources of protein and healthy fats, you create a nutrient-dense drink that not only hydrates but also fuels the body.
Tropical Hydration: Coconut Water
Coconut water has gained significant attention for its natural electrolyte content, making it a superior choice for post-workout recovery. It contains key electrolytes such as potassium, magnesium, and sodium, which help maintain fluid balance, crucial for physical performance and recovery. Davis recommends selecting pure coconut water without added sugars to fully benefit from its nutrients.

In my opinion, different drinks can definitely contribute to your overall health and hydration. Let's start with green tea, which is packed with antioxidants and has been linked to numerous health benefits, including improved brain function, fat loss, and a lower risk of cancer. It's also a great way to stay hydrated without consuming any added sugars or artificial ingredients.
Kombucha, on the other hand, is a fermented tea that is rich in probiotics. These good bacteria can help improve digestion, boost the immune system, and promote overall gut health. Plus, the slightly tangy flavor of kombucha makes it a refreshing alternative to sugary sodas or juices.
Smoothies are another fantastic option for staying hydrated while also getting a hefty dose of vitamins, minerals, and fiber. By blending fruits, vegetables, and other nutritious ingredients, you can create a delicious and filling beverage that can help keep you energized throughout the day.
Coconut water is a natural source of electrolytes, making it an excellent choice for rehydrating after a workout or on a hot day. It's low in calories and sugar, making it a healthier alternative to sports drinks or sodas.
Overall, incorporating a variety of these drinks into your diet can definitely contribute to your overall health and hydration. Just be mindful of added sugars and artificial ingredients in some commercial products, and try to opt for natural, whole ingredients whenever possible.
